Multiple wildfires have been burning in Florida throughout early May 2006. This image of the area around Lake Okeechobee in central Florida was captured on 14 May 2006 by the Moderate Resolution Imaging Spectroradiometer (MODIS) on NASA’s Aqua satellite. Locations of actively burning fires that MODIS detected are outlined in red. South of the lake, the Berg Fire had burned nearly 12,000 ha as of 17 May, according to the National Interagency Fire Center. The fire to the north of the lake is the OK-KPSP-757 Fire.
